<p>Well, good question! Fan Pages allow you to interact with clients and potential clients online. Unlike your Facebook Profile, you don&#8217;t have to be friends with a fan to interact with them. They can become a fan of your page, and if you allow it, they can post things on your Fan Page wall. This allows you to have conversations and be &#8220;social through media&#8221;. You can also track statistics of your interactions and the demographics of your fans. Use your page to post articles, videos and comments relevant to your business. Keep your Profile for your ramblings, political opinions and anything else that isn&#8217;t necessarily promoting your business.</p>

<p>To market your business in an effective way, best practise is to ask permission to e-mail  someone. Plain and simple. Asking is easy! Now if you meet someone at a networking event, they give you their business card, they are effectively giving you permission to contact them. Contacting them is one thing, but if you want to sign them up for your newsletter, give them the option to opt out. Don&#8217;t take it personally if they do, they might just not be interested at the moment, or like me and so many others, they might have subscribed to a million other newsletters!</p>
<p>Don&#8217;t just use Outlook or your e-mail client to e-mail. There are limitations set by many companies that if you e-mail to many people at one time it&#8217;s considered spam, therefore potentially not making it to all (or any) of your intended recipients. If you MUST e-mail this way, be sure to read one of my older posts<strong> <a href="http://purplestarconsulting.com/info/the-power-of-bcc">The Power of BCC</a></strong>! It&#8217;s there for a reason, so use it. Another reason not to use your e-mail client (Outlook, Yahoo, Gmail) is that it just doesn&#8217;t look that good! There are only so many things you can do, and mostly you are looking at plain boring raw text e-mails. Not really exciting and enticing for people to read through.</p>
<p>Consider using a service like Constant Contact or Aweber. I did another post to<a href="http://purplestarconsulting.com/info/constant-contact-is-it-worth-it" target="_blank"> <strong>find out if Constant Contact is worth it</strong></a>. I have never used <strong><a href="http://www.davidrisley.com/list/" target="_blank">Aweber</a></strong> but have heard great things about it so be sure to check out both before you decide. You can use templates to create professional HTML e-mails to get your messages across. A big plus with Constant Contact is that people can opt out, and also confirm that they still want to be signed up for your e-mails. They can also forward them on to other people to prompt their friends or contacts to sign up.</p>
<p>Sending people e-mails and NOT giving the option to opt out is rude. It shouldn&#8217;t be up to the recipient to just keep deleting them if they don&#8217;t want to, and many people don&#8217;t want  to appear rude by responding with a request to be removed. <p><span>Direct from Google Alerts &#8211; they currently offer 6 variations of alerts &#8211; &#8216;News&#8217;, &#8216;Web&#8217;, &#8216;Blogs&#8217;, &#8216;Comprehensive&#8217;, &#8216;Video&#8217; and &#8216;Groups&#8217;. </span></p>
<ul>
<li><span>A &#8216;News&#8217; alert is an email aggregate of the latest news articles that contain the search terms of your choice and appear in the top ten results of your Google News search.</span></li>
<li><span>A &#8216;Web&#8217; alert is an email aggregate of the latest web pages that contain the search terms of your choice and appear in the top twenty results of your Google Web search. </span></li>
<li><span>A &#8216;Blogs&#8217; alert is an email aggregate of the latest blog posts that contain the search terms of your choice and appear in the top ten results of your Google Blog search.</span></li>
<li><span> A &#8216;Comprehensive&#8217; alert is an aggregate of the latest results from multiple sources (News, Web and Blogs) into a single email to provide maximum coverage on the topic of your choice.</span></li>
<li><span>A &#8216;Video&#8217; alert is an email aggregate of the latest videos that contain the search terms of your choice and appear in the top ten results of your Google Video search.</span></li>
<li><span>A &#8216;Groups&#8217; alert is an email aggregate of new posts that contain the search terms of your choice and appear in the top fifty results of your Google Groups search.</span></li>
</ul>
